Drexler Shower Door pays its employees an average of $84,996 per year. The average salary at Drexler Shower Door range from $74,884 to $95,917 per year.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ills and location.
The salary at Drexler Shower Door is higher than its peer company. The average annual salary at Drexler Shower Door is $84,996, or an hourly wage of $41, in comparison to East Coast Glass Inc which pays $83,224 per year or $40 per hour.
The higher-paying job at Drexler Shower Door, according to our data, include Treasurer (avg. $182,770 per year), Lead Installer (avg. $88,247 per year), and Office Manager (avg. $65,929 per year). Pay for these roles reflects significant responsibility, specialized skills and experience.
